Japan’s longest serving Prime Minister Shinzo Abe has been assassinated during a campaign rally.
The former Prime Minister was shot at close range while making a speech in Nara, in the west of the country.
He was taken to hospital by helicopter but doctors were unable to save him.
Police arrested a 41 year old man shortly after the attack.
There is shock and disbelief in Japan which has low rates of violent crime and tough gun laws.
